Firstly make sure the charger is indeed plugged into a power source which is working. And secondly make sure that the charger is indeed plugged into the laptop. I've seen owners think their device was broken but it was simply the charger not quite plugged in correctly or the powersocket had blown a fuse and was dead.

Always use a process of elimination.

When you're certain that the charger is plugged in at both ends and you're certain that the power socket does indeed supply power then you can look at the charger as being potentially dead if it's not seeming to charge. Get a multimeter or get someone with one to test its outputting the correct voltage. If it isn't then replace it. If it is then you might need to take the laptop to a tech to sort out a possible problem with the power system.
